Gillingham (Kent) Train Station offers a range of facilities to make your journey more enjoyable. The ticket office is open from early morning until late in the evening, with automated machines available for collecting tickets purchased online. The station is fully accessible with step-free access throughout, making it convenient for passengers using wheelchairs or those with mobility impairments. Though there is no waiting room, a seating area is available.
For your comfort, the station provides accessible toilets and baby-changing facilities located on platforms 1/2 and 3. Refreshments are easy to find with a coffee shop and vending machines on-site. An ATM is conveniently located outside the main entrance for any last-minute cash needs.
Gillingham (Kent) is well-connected with various transport options to ensure a smooth transition from train to your final destination. Local taxi services are easily accessible from the side of the station on Railway Street. Bus services are also conveniently reachable, with further information available here to help you plan your onward travel.
In the event of rail disruptions, a rail replacement service operates from the side entrance to platform 3, providing continuity in your travel plans.

At Cathays, convenience is a priority. The station offers a ticket office open during weekdays from 06:30 to 19:30. On Saturdays, hours are reduced, yet adequate for a casual weekend jaunt. Automated ticket machines ensure ease of access outside these hours, and with the ability to collect tickets purchased online, your journey begins with minimal fuss. For those concerned with accessibility, the platform configuration may pose challenges with the absence of step-free access across platforms. However, helpful station staff and facilities like induction loops and customer help points are in place to ensure assistance is readily available. CCTV coverage adds an extra layer of security for all travelers.
Navigating beyond the rails is easy at Cathays. The rail replacement bus stop and regular local buses are conveniently located on Park Place, making it simple to plan an onward journey. Though Cathays does not provide ongoing taxi or cycle hire services directly, Cardiff's robust network of public transport ensures you're never far from your next connection.
While the station facilitates efficient ticketing, it misses amenities like shopping outlets, refreshment stands, and public Wi-Fi. Planning ahead by grabbing refreshments prior to arrival could be essential. For cyclists, safe bicycle storage with CCTV ensures your bicycles remain secure during extended visits. Though amenities such as a waiting room are lacking, available seating areas ensure a comfortable stopover.
